Implementation of wide-scale pharmacogenetic testing in primary care
Natasha Petry1,2, Jordan Baye1,2,3, Aissa Aifaoui1
1Sanford Health Imagenetics, Sioux Falls, SD 57105, USA.
Integrating pharmacogenomics into primary care requires interdisciplinary teams and flexible informatics systems. This approach aims to personalize patient care throughout their lifetime using drug-gene interaction data.

Nursing Implementation
The five steps to implementing effective nursing care include reassessing the patient, reviewing and revising the existing nursing care plan, organizing the resources and care delivery, anticipating and preventing complications, and implementing nursing interventions.
Interdisciplinary Care: The Health Care Team-I
Physicians
The physician's primary responsibility is to diagnose illness and direct the medical or surgical treatment of the condition.
